James “Jim” LeBrun 88, of Navarre, Florida passed away Tuesday, August 30, 2022. Jim was born on July 9, 1935, in Concord, New Hampshire to Philippe and Elinor LeBrun. Jim joined the United States Air Force in 1956 and proudly served his country for eleven years to then retire after thirty-two years as a commercial manufacturing printer. The day after he retired in 1997, he moved his family to the Florida Panhandle and was a resident ever since. Jim was an avid golfer, car enthusiast and dog lover.

Jim was gifted sixty-seven years with the love of his life, Mrs. Melva Ballard LeBrun. He was so proud of his extensive family including his three sons, their wives, his grandchildren, and great grandchildren.
